I am reviewing my secrity setup, and currently have (or could have) three firewalls - one on my router, the one on Windows 7 and the one that comes with Avast!. You will see that I have bought none of them specifically as a firewall - they are all spin-offs from other software or hardware.

So - is it better to have more than running, or could they clash? Is three better than one? Any thoughts?

Having a firewall in the router and another in the computer is a good thing. This is multiple levels of protection, always a good thing in security. But more than one firewall in the computer is bad and may cause unpredictable results.

Typically third party firewalls such as Avast will disable the Windows Firewall. As stated by another user earlier the multiple layers of protection is good however can result in issues when using applications which require sepcialised ports since these may need to be opened on all the firewalls in the network increasing the amount of the work needed.
